"Hermanadas por la historia"(Twinned by history) is the title of a song that creators of the neighboring city of Bayamo have been devoted to half a millennium of the foundation of Santiago villa.
Andrés Araujo , from Bayamo is the author of the lyrics and theme music devoted to Santiago de Cuba, which his countrymen Ary Rodriguez and Arturo Leyva Heredia put the voice and arrangements, respectively.
"'Twinned ...' is a guaracha with Santiago essence and we feel very proud to dedicate a heroic city as the cradle of the revolution," said Araujo.
For many years, especially in the beginning of the Tele Rebelde channel in the city of Santiago, Araujo made music for numerous spaces dramatized, in the late 60s and 70s, in a timely manner with known creators of Oriental TV Amado Cabezas and Benigno Cudeiro.

Araujo is director in Bayamo, the musical comedy group Congratulations Tropical Show, works at the Casa de la Trova and professional troubadour, and says he owes much to his wife Magali Castillo Fonseca in the musical creation.
"Twinned by history" he was recorded by Ary Rodriguez, one of the best voices of Bayamo, with the musical support of the Orchestra Tempest America, a kind of jazz band directed by the teacher, Santiago Carlos Puig Premion.
